About this role

The Medical Officer will manage geriatric patients through daily ward rounds and clinic operations. Responsibilities also include supervising house officers and performing medical procedures as permitted by senior doctors. Candidates must hold a basic medical degree from an accredited institution and be in active clinical practice. A minimum of 3 years of post-housemanship experience as a medical officer is required.
